Abstract
Sheared steel sheet materials are abutted against each other with burrs of the steel sheet materials directed in the same direction. A laser beam is irradiated onto the abutment portion of the assembly of the steel sheets from the sagging side of the assembly. At the same time, a filler wire is supplied to the abutment portion from the same side as the laser beam irradiation. The steel sheet materials are joined together to form a press material. Then, the press material is set in a press machine in a direction that a surface of the press material opposite to the laser beam irradiated surface, faces the exterior when stamped and mounted to a vehicle. Then, the press material is stamped and is formed into a vehicle panel.
